ClickUp Review: What is ClickUp?

ClickUp is an all-in-one platform designed to streamline and centralize your work. With features like task management, workflow automation, document collaboration, and more, ClickUp aims to replace the need for multiple tools and subscriptions. It's like having all your work-related needs in one place, making it easy to stay organized and efficient.

ClickUp Features

Let's take a closer look at some of the key features ClickUp offers:

  • Task management: Easily manage and track tasks, assign responsibilities, and set deadlines.
  • Workflow automation: Automate repetitive tasks and processes, saving you time and effort.
  • Document collaboration: Collaborate with your team in real-time using Docs and Whiteboards.
  • Project planning: Visualize and plan projects using highly customizable views and templates.
  • Communication: Centralize project-related communications with chat, comments, and notifications.
  • Reporting: Generate reports to gain insights into project progress and team performance.
  • Integration: Seamlessly integrate ClickUp with other tools and services you use.
  • Customization: Customize ClickUp to match your specific workflows and preferences.

ClickUp Alternatives

If you're considering alternatives to ClickUp, here are a few options you might want to explore:

  • Asana: This is a widely recognized project management tool. It is known for its user-friendly interface and extensive list of features. Asana allows you to create, assign, and track the progress of tasks within your team, making it easier to manage your projects effectively.
  • Monday: Monday.com is a visually appealing and intuitive platform for managing tasks and projects. It offers a variety of templates and workflows that can be customized according to your needs. The visual timeline feature allows you to see the status of your projects at a glance.
  • Jira: Jira is a powerful tool primarily focused on software development and agile project management. It helps teams plan, track, and release software, and it's widely used in the tech industry. With its customizable workflows and a wide array of integrations, Jira is especially beneficial for software development teams.
  • Trello: Trello is a simple and visually-oriented task management tool for small teams. It uses a card-based system, where each card represents a task. This makes it easy to understand and manage tasks, especially for visual learners.
  • Notion: Notion is an all-in-one workspace that combines task management, note-taking, and collaboration features. It allows you to create notes, databases, kanban boards, and other types of documents, all within the same platform. With its rich text editing and embeddable content, Notion is an excellent tool for content creation and collaboration.

ClickUp Review: Pros & Cons

Now, let's talk about the pros and cons of using ClickUp:

Pros:

  • All-in-one platform: With ClickUp, you can manage all your work-related tasks, projects, and documents in one place.
  • Customizable: ClickUp offers a high level of customization, allowing you to tailor the platform to your specific workflows.
  • Collaboration made easy: ClickUp's collaboration features like chat, comments, and notifications make it easy to work together with your team.
  • Automation capabilities: ClickUp's no-code automations help streamline your workflows and save time.
  • Versatile: ClickUp caters to a wide range of industries and user profiles, making it suitable for teams of all sizes.

Cons:

  • Learning curve: ClickUp has a robust set of features, which may require some time and effort to fully grasp.
  • Overwhelming for basic needs: If you're looking for a simple task management tool, ClickUp might feel overwhelming with its extensive feature set.
